叫 (jiào) means "to call; to be called; to shout" in Chinese. It has 5 strokes with the radical 口, and is HSK Level 1. Difficulty: 2.4/5.

叫 is pronounced jiào in Mandarin Chinese. It means to call; to be called; to shout.
As an HSK Level 1 character, 叫 is among the first characters beginners learn.
刚才那个人叫什么名字,我好像在哪见过。
gāng cái nà ge rén jiào shén me míng zì , wǒ hǎo xiàng zài nǎ jiàn guò 。
What was the name of that person just now? I feel like I've seen them somewhere.
他在外面大叫。
tā zài wài miàn dà jiào
He is shouting outside.
小狗的叫声很大。
xiǎo gǒu de jiào shēng hěn dà
The puppy's bark is very loud.
